After undergoing YAG laser treatment in Camperdown, it's crucial to follow specific post-procedure guidelines to ensure optimal healing and prevent complications. Here are some key things to avoid:
Avoid Direct Sun Exposure: Direct sunlight can be harmful to the treated area. Use a broad-spectrum sunscreen with at least SPF 30 and wear protective clothing to shield the skin.
Do Not Scratch or Rub the Area: The treated skin may be sensitive and prone to irritation. Avoid scratching, rubbing, or applying pressure to the area to prevent damage and infection.
Avoid Using Harsh Skincare Products: Post-treatment, the skin is more vulnerable. Avoid using products that contain alcohol, retinoids, or other harsh chemicals that could irritate the skin. Stick to gentle, fragrance-free products.
Do Not Use Makeup Immediately: Applying makeup too soon after the procedure can introduce bacteria and lead to infection. Wait at least 24-48 hours before using any makeup products.
Avoid Hot Showers or Baths: Hot water can exacerbate redness and irritation. Opt for lukewarm water and avoid soaking in hot tubs or saunas for at least a week post-treatment.
Do Not Engage in Strenuous Exercise: Physical activities that cause sweating can irritate the treated area. Wait at least 24-48 hours before resuming strenuous exercise.
Avoid Picking at Scabs or Blisters: If scabs or blisters form, resist the urge to pick at them. Allow them to heal naturally to prevent scarring.
By adhering to these guidelines, you can promote a smoother recovery and achieve the best possible results from your YAG laser treatment in Camperdown. Always consult with your healthcare provider for personalized advice.

Understanding the Importance of Post-Treatment Care
After undergoing YAG laser treatment in Camperdown, it is crucial to adhere to specific post-treatment care guidelines to ensure optimal healing and prevent complications. One of the most important aspects of this care is avoiding any form of scratching or rubbing the treated area. This seemingly simple precaution can significantly impact the recovery process and the overall outcome of the treatment.
The Consequences of Neglecting Post-Treatment Instructions
Failing to follow these instructions can lead to several adverse effects. For instance, scratching or rubbing the treated skin can cause inflammation, which not only delays healing but also increases the risk of infection. Inflammation can manifest as redness, swelling, and discomfort, which can be particularly distressing if not managed properly. Additionally, such actions can disrupt the delicate healing process, potentially leading to scarring or uneven skin texture.
Practical Tips for Effective Post-Treatment Care
To avoid these complications, patients should take several practical steps. First and foremost, resist the urge to touch or scratch the treated area. This can be challenging, especially if the area feels itchy or uncomfortable, but it is essential for preventing inflammation and other issues. Applying a cold compress can help alleviate discomfort and reduce the urge to scratch.
Secondly, patients should avoid wearing tight clothing or accessories that might rub against the treated skin. This includes avoiding activities that involve friction, such as vigorous exercise or using rough towels. Instead, opt for loose, breathable clothing and gentle, soft fabrics to minimize irritation.
The Role of Proper Hygiene
Maintaining good hygiene is also a key component of post-treatment care. Patients should clean the treated area gently with mild, fragrance-free soap and lukewarm water. Avoid using any harsh chemicals or exfoliating products, as these can further irritate the skin. After cleaning, pat the area dry with a clean, soft towel, taking care not to rub.
Monitoring and Seeking Professional Advice
Finally, it is important to monitor the treated area for any signs of infection or abnormal reactions. If you notice increased redness, swelling, or discharge, or if you experience severe pain or discomfort, contact your healthcare provider immediately. Early intervention can prevent complications and ensure a smoother recovery.
By following these guidelines and understanding the importance of avoiding scratching and rubbing the treated area, patients can significantly enhance their healing process and achieve the best possible results from their YAG laser treatment in Camperdown.
